Idealliance is a global non-profit association that provides an open and cross-industry interchange for the graphic and visual communications industry. Our organization capitalizes on its integrated capabilities and total supply chain focus to deliver best-in-class research, consulting, education, specifications, and certification that innovates technologies and transforms business. Over many decades, we have defined the workflows that are foundational to the creation, production, and distribution of media today – color (GRACoL®, SWOP®, XCMYK, and G7®), content and digital management (OpenEFTâ„¢ and PRISM®), mail preparation and distribution (Mail.dat® and Mail.XMLâ„¢), forest and paper (papiNet®), and others. Our platform is international with more than ¼ of our membership outside North America and obtaining Liaison A designation with ISO to fast-track international standards.
